The Floor-Length Clean Edge Drop Veil
Pure Simplicity in a Loft Setting

There's something profoundly modern about the floor-length clean edge drop veil—it's the antithesis of fussy, yet utterly captivating. Against the industrial-chic backdrop of white brick and honey-toned hardwood, this straight-edged style becomes a study in architectural purity. The absence of gathers or ruffles allows silk to fall like liquid minimalism, creating a serene bridal moment that whispers rather than shouts.

Softly Draped Tulle Cowl Back Attachment
Architectural Draping with Tulle Cowl


The tulle cowl attachment redefines what a bridal veil can be. Rather than traditional comb placement, this innovative approach drapes gossamer fabric across shoulders and back, creating movement that feels organic and architectural simultaneously. It's an unexpected solution for the bride who wants coverage and romance without conventional structure—utterly modern, impossibly elegant. This look pairs particularly well with gowns featuring low backs and sculptural details.

Ultra-Short Contemporary Birdcage Style
Urban Edge with Birdcage Netting

The ultra-short birdcage veil is having a renaissance, and we're here for it. This contemporary interpretation features structured geometric netting that covers just the eyes and forehead—it's vintage glamour filtered through a decidedly modern sensibility. Against crisp white walls and sharp morning light, the hexagonal mesh creates graphic interest that complements rather than competes with minimalist silk. Single Tier Silk Tulle with Raw Edges
Organic Beauty of Raw Edges


The raw-edge veil celebrates beautiful imperfection. By leaving tulle edges deliberately unfinished, this style introduces organic texture that feels effortlessly modern. The frayed, natural finish creates soft visual interest without structured embellishment—it's the bridal equivalent of perfectly undone hair, polished yet relaxed, intentional yet unstudied.

Asymmetrical Drape for a Modern Silhouette
Modern Asymmetry in White Space

Asymmetrical draping breaks every traditional rule—and that's precisely the point. By positioning the veil over one shoulder, you create diagonal lines that add dynamic energy to minimalist silhouettes. The sculptural drape becomes a design element in itself, transforming conventional bridal veiling into something distinctly contemporary and fashion-forward—an approach many fashion-conscious brides are choosing.
